Material Detail

A Mixed Method Study of DevOps Challenges

A Mixed Method Study of DevOps Challenges

Context: DevOps practices combine software development and IT operations. There is a growing number of DevOps related posts in popular online developer forum Stack Overflow (SO). While previous research analyzed SO posts related to build/release engineering, we are aware of no research that specifically focused on DevOps related discussions. Objective: To learn the challenges developers face while using the currently available DevOps tools and...

Show More

Quality

  • User Rating
  • Comments  (1) Comments
  • Learning Exercises
  • Bookmark Collections
  • Course ePortfolios
  • Accessibility Info

More about this material

Comments

Log in to participate in the discussions or sign up if you are not already a MERLOT member.
Adrián Francisco López García
1 year ago
Overview: El recurso trata sobre los desafíos de DevOps, utilizando un enfoque de métodos mixtos para investigar los problemas que enfrentan las organizaciones al implementar prácticas de DevOps. El tema de los desafíos de DevOps es relevante para un Analista de Sistemas, ya que proporciona una comprensión profunda de las barreras y facilitadores en la implementación de prácticas de desarrollo, lo cual es crucial para diseñar sistemas efectivos y colaborativos. El documento "A Mixed Method Study of DevOps Challenges" puede presentar varias barreras de comprensión para los lectores, especialmente aquellos que no estén familiarizados con ciertas terminologías y metodologías específicas del campo de DevOps y la investigación mixta. Materiales incluidos: Imágenes/gráficos, links a material relacionado y términos de glosario. Type of Material: Open (Access) Journal – Article. Un artículo sin coste, con Creative Commons y de dominio público. Technichal Requirements: Se necesita un dispositivo, como una computadora, una tableta o un teléfono inteligente, con acceso a Internet para descargar el archivo PDF, para ello es importante asegurarse de que haya suficiente espacio de almacenamiento disponible. Se debe contar con un navegador web actualizado, como Google Chrome, Mozilla Firefox, Safari o Microsoft Edge. Por último, se necesita un software de lectura de PDF instalado en el dispositivo. Learning Goals: El estudiante puede adquirir una comprensión sólida de los principios, prácticas y herramientas relacionadas con DevOps, incluyendo la integración continua (CI), la entrega continua (CD), automatización, orquestación de infraestructura, y otras metodologías y tecnologías clave. Con ello puede desarrollar una comprensión más profunda de las barreras tanto técnicas como organizativas que pueden surgir durante la implementación de DevOps en diferentes entornos empresariales. Además, el estudiante puede desarrollar habilidades para identificar y comprender los problemas comunes que enfrentan las organizaciones al adoptar y ejecutar prácticas DevOps. Recommended Use(s): Este recurso puede ser leído y revisado para complementar la asignatura de desarrollo de software, dará al alumno una mayor comprensión de las metodologías DevOps, que son altamente demandadas por las empresas. Target Student Population: El recurso está destinado a alumnos de grado en sus últimos cursos de ingeniería informática o similares o para alumnado de estudios superiores, como máster y doctorados del sector . Prerequisite Knowledge: El estudiante debe estar familiarizado con Conocimientos Básicos de DevOps y sobre Métodos de Investigación Cualitativos y Cuantitativos. Además debe tener Comprensión de Términos y Conceptos en Gestión de Proyectos de TI. En general, es importante un Conocimiento base sobre la Industria de Tecnología de la Información. Quality of Content: Es un recurso de alta calidad, se basa en una investigación rigurosa que combina enfoques cuantitativos y cualitativos realizada por profesionales del sector. Además, es de alto interés para estudiantes que quieran complementar sus estudios para tener una mayor proyección laboral, ya que trata un tema de interés y actualidad para la empresa. • Lista Fortalezas de la calidad del contenido: riguroso, fiable, profundo, combinación cualitativo/cuantitativo. • Lista Preocupaciones de la calidad del contenido: complejo en comprensión Potential Effectiveness as a Teaching/Learning Tool: puede complementar los estudios de informática profundizando en el desarrollo software, dando una ventaja competitiva en las empresas. • Lista Fortalezas de la efectividad del recurso como una herramienta de aprendizaje: Se puede usar como complemento a la asignatura Ingenieria de Software. Permite profundizar en un tema de interés. • Lista Preocupaciones de la efectividad del recurso como una herramienta de aprendizaje: Extenso. Trata un tema muy concreto. Ease of Use: el recurso require amplios conocimientos y capacidades, por tanto puede ser difícil interactuar con el mismo. Por ello es recomendado para estudiantes terminando su grado o estudiantes de máster o doctorado. • Lista Fortalezas de la facilidad de uso del recurso: Detallado, bien presentado y estructurado, apoyo visual. • Lista Preocupaciones de la facilidad de uso del recurso: requiere altos conocimientos, es complejo, es extenso.